Deploy Step 4 — Reset Flow Revamp (Quillbend)

Support team: the revamped password reset in Quillbend replaces emailed links with short-lived codes signed by the Marrow service. After pulling the release tag, copy env.sample to the live env file and fill in the mailer host and code TTL (default 600). Verify the staging smoke test passes before flipping the feature flag. The signing key the Marrow service uses goes on the very next line of the env file.

env line for yahaf-kageg: VAULT_KEY5=978f5

**Action Item 4: Harden rotation hooks**

Plugin authors integrating with the Coppervault rotation utility must validate the rotation event signature before swapping credentials, since the incident stemmed from an unsigned replayed event. Updated hook examples, the signature verification spec, and the migration deadline are published on the internal page that follows.

wiki page, bawig-yawep: https://jenkins.nelvrotech.local/ticket/build/projects/view/view/pages/view/a285c2b5588ad4f337d9b5f2

The Fernwheel autoscaler sizes worker pools based on queue depth, not CPU. Every 15 seconds it samples the backlog on each queue your plugin registers, then scales the pool toward a target of 200 pending items per worker, bounded by the min/max you declare in your plugin manifest. Plugins that enqueue bursty traffic should set a cooldown to avoid thrash. Scale events are published to the events stream so you can react if needed. The full scaling algorithm and manifest fields are described on the internal page below.

wiki page, bagef-yajof: https://sentry.sivrelcloud.corp/board

## Deployment

Exportly ships via the Brindlewharf pipeline — push to main and it rolls itself out. The bit you'll actually care about on call: failed exports land in the retry queue and get re-run with exponential backoff. If the queue's backing up, don't just restart the worker; check whether the downstream Cordale sink is actually up first. Manual retries go through the admin CLI. The retry behavior is controlled by the settings shown here.

deployment values, yageg-hahig:
WENAEL_HOST=wenael.tolvaqlabs.internal
WENAEL_PORT=4000